Tag: nrc

Latest

India’s Delhi riots were ‘planned and targeted’, Police deliberately didn’t respond: Report

New Delhi - The riots which occurred in February...

Checking on friends and missing class: protests bring fear to India’s campuses

I don’t think I can ever feel completely safe,...

No posts to display